WebTwo end member processes are usually described to explain how salt diapirs form: (1) buoyancy instability (i.e. Rayleigh-Taylor instability) in which the density difference between salt and overburden induces upward motion of salt and (2) a down-building or syndepositional process in which salt structures grow while sediments are being … Web1 de ago. de 2015 · Many salt diapirs are thought to have formed as a result of down-building, which implies that the top of the diapir remained close to the surface during syn-halokinetic sediment deposition.

Diapirs or piercement structures are structures resulting from the penetration of overlaying material. By pushing upward and piercing overlying rock layers, diapirs can form anticlines (arch-like shape folds), salt domes (mushroom/dome-shaped diapirs), and other structures capable of trapping hydrocarbons such as petroleum and natural gas.
